由买买提看人间百态

boards

本页内容为未名空间相应帖子的节选和存档,一周内的贴子最多显示50字,超过一周显示500字 访问原贴
JobHunting版 - amazon summer intern 面经
相关主题
非主流小公司面经t店面经
yahoo 面经WhatsApp 面经
两轮高盛电面 + onsite请教 + bloomberg onsite 面经Amazon 面经(二面)
推荐一本书:大话设计模式Google拒信+面经
Design Pattern 实际用的很少吧bloomberg 电面面经
【设计模式】要达到啥水平?Palantir店面。
Design Pattern 2: Procedural, OO and Functional programming某家面经
G 家电面题目, 欢迎讨论!Yahoo summer intern求team收留 + 一轮弱弱的面经
相关话题的讨论汇总
话题: intern话题: bless话题: summer话题: 面经话题: 店面
进入JobHunting版参与讨论
1 (共1页)
b***u
发帖数: 61
1
三轮店面
第一个店面
1hash表锁的优化
我说可以用1read Nwrite(随便说的 结果好像说成了是N/2write 讲到一半觉得错了:P
) 他说可以用部分锁 对hash表这个确实更准确
2tree的mirror 非递归较递归的优点
3hash表在java中的实际内存消耗?
他说可能10x理论值 可能是由gc导致的
4解决方法?
我说可以把hash表实现在jvm外面 后来他说实际上他们用了一个叫memecache的东东
第二个店面
问了十几分钟project的事情然后是
card deck
这是个老题目了
我这个版本的背景是要实现一个在webserver上运行的card game 要支持多种不同的游戏
主要是关心设计模式问题 我的答案
在服务器端 用singleton模式做一个cardmanager
由manager负责对card的操纵
在客户端 用一个client类 处理和server的通信 也负责处理通信是否正常 是不是掉过
线等等问题
最后也不是很明白问client这一端的设计意义何在
Q如果掉线之后有不同的处理方式 怎么设计比较好
A Strategy 模式 开
Z*****Z
发帖数: 723
2
赞,bless

【在 b***u 的大作中提到】
: 三轮店面
: 第一个店面
: 1hash表锁的优化
: 我说可以用1read Nwrite(随便说的 结果好像说成了是N/2write 讲到一半觉得错了:P
: ) 他说可以用部分锁 对hash表这个确实更准确
: 2tree的mirror 非递归较递归的优点
: 3hash表在java中的实际内存消耗?
: 他说可能10x理论值 可能是由gc导致的
: 4解决方法?
: 我说可以把hash表实现在jvm外面 后来他说实际上他们用了一个叫memecache的东东

c**m
发帖数: 535
3
第三面很奇怪,应该也要问你问题的呀。
Bless~~
b***u
发帖数: 61
4
是啊 我当时也很困惑 难道我前面说的已经让对方无法容忍了?我问他不用再问点编程
相关的东西了吗,人家说这一次只是想听听我表述复杂概念是不是清楚。无语啊...

【在 c**m 的大作中提到】
: 第三面很奇怪,应该也要问你问题的呀。
: Bless~~

c******f
发帖数: 2144
5
bless
Z*****Z
发帖数: 723
6
这个“部分锁”的英文名字是什么呢?

【在 b***u 的大作中提到】
: 三轮店面
: 第一个店面
: 1hash表锁的优化
: 我说可以用1read Nwrite(随便说的 结果好像说成了是N/2write 讲到一半觉得错了:P
: ) 他说可以用部分锁 对hash表这个确实更准确
: 2tree的mirror 非递归较递归的优点
: 3hash表在java中的实际内存消耗?
: 他说可能10x理论值 可能是由gc导致的
: 4解决方法?
: 我说可以把hash表实现在jvm外面 后来他说实际上他们用了一个叫memecache的东东

s********l
发帖数: 998
7
cong and bless~
别急 没有拒信就还有希望~
当年 我面qc的时候 phone interview后 2月给我个onsite~
在 bendu (benben) 的大作中提到: 】
b***u
发帖数: 61
8
就是用不同的锁锁不同的部分 准确的名字我也不知道 意思大概是这样的

【在 Z*****Z 的大作中提到】
: 这个“部分锁”的英文名字是什么呢?
z*****9
发帖数: 86
9
是不是lock striping?
s******i
发帖数: 44
10
祝福一下
相关主题
【设计模式】要达到啥水平?t店面经
Design Pattern 2: Procedural, OO and Functional programmingWhatsApp 面经
G 家电面题目, 欢迎讨论!Amazon 面经(二面)
进入JobHunting版参与讨论
l*****a
发帖数: 14598
11
how do u write the second one?
just a non-recursive post-order traverse,right?

【在 b***u 的大作中提到】
: 三轮店面
: 第一个店面
: 1hash表锁的优化
: 我说可以用1read Nwrite(随便说的 结果好像说成了是N/2write 讲到一半觉得错了:P
: ) 他说可以用部分锁 对hash表这个确实更准确
: 2tree的mirror 非递归较递归的优点
: 3hash表在java中的实际内存消耗?
: 他说可能10x理论值 可能是由gc导致的
: 4解决方法?
: 我说可以把hash表实现在jvm外面 后来他说实际上他们用了一个叫memecache的东东

h**k
发帖数: 3368
12
看来intern是指望你一来就开始干活啊。问得问题很实际。
现在找summer intern是不是太晚了?

【在 b***u 的大作中提到】
: 三轮店面
: 第一个店面
: 1hash表锁的优化
: 我说可以用1read Nwrite(随便说的 结果好像说成了是N/2write 讲到一半觉得错了:P
: ) 他说可以用部分锁 对hash表这个确实更准确
: 2tree的mirror 非递归较递归的优点
: 3hash表在java中的实际内存消耗?
: 他说可能10x理论值 可能是由gc导致的
: 4解决方法?
: 我说可以把hash表实现在jvm外面 后来他说实际上他们用了一个叫memecache的东东

x******3
发帖数: 245
13
bless
b******h
发帖数: 213
14
bless.
b***u
发帖数: 61
15
承蒙大家bless 等了n久之后终于等到了offer :) 谢谢大家 同时bless所有还在等
offer的同学
e**c
发帖数: 95
16
which programming language?

【在 b***u 的大作中提到】
: 承蒙大家bless 等了n久之后终于等到了offer :) 谢谢大家 同时bless所有还在等
: offer的同学

c**m
发帖数: 535
17
恭喜恭喜~~谢谢你的包子,呵呵~~
t*******r
发帖数: 2293
18
Cong!

【在 b***u 的大作中提到】
: 承蒙大家bless 等了n久之后终于等到了offer :) 谢谢大家 同时bless所有还在等
: offer的同学

b***u
发帖数: 61
19
Java

【在 e**c 的大作中提到】
: which programming language?
1 (共1页)
进入JobHunting版参与讨论
相关主题
Yahoo summer intern求team收留 + 一轮弱弱的面经Design Pattern 实际用的很少吧
还有20分钟code面试(更新XOOM面经)【设计模式】要达到啥水平?
ebay面经Design Pattern 2: Procedural, OO and Functional programming
amazon电面面经G 家电面题目, 欢迎讨论!
非主流小公司面经t店面经
yahoo 面经WhatsApp 面经
两轮高盛电面 + onsite请教 + bloomberg onsite 面经Amazon 面经(二面)
推荐一本书:大话设计模式Google拒信+面经
相关话题的讨论汇总
话题: intern话题: bless话题: summer话题: 面经话题: 店面